Understanding the 45ft Container: Capacity, Uses, and Insights

In the world of shipping and logistics, the 45-foot container sticks out as a versatile and effective option for transporting products. While the standard 20-foot and 40-foot Reliable 45ft containers are widely used, the 45-foot container uses unique benefits that make it a preferred option for particular types of cargo. This post dives into the capacity, dimensions, and useful applications of the 45-foot container, supplying valuable insights for both logistics specialists and services aiming to enhance their shipping procedures.

What is a 45ft Container?

A 45-foot container, as the name recommends, is a shipping container that determines 45 ft storage container; more info, feet in length. This extended length offers extra cargo area compared to its 40-foot equivalent, making it ideal for larger shipments or those that need more volume. The 45-foot container is part of the intermodal cargo system, developed to be transported by ship, rail, and truck without the requirement for discharging and refilling the cargo.

Benefits of Using 45ft Containers

  1. Increased Efficiency:

    • The bigger capacity of the 45-foot container minimizes the number of containers needed for a shipment, decreasing shipping expenses and reducing managing time.
  2. Affordable:

    • While the cost of a 45-foot container is slightly higher than a 40-foot container, the additional volume typically justifies the additional cost, specifically for high-volume deliveries.
  3. Versatile Applications:

    • The 45-foot container can accommodate a broad range of cargo types, from large products to blended loads, making it a flexible choice for numerous industries.
  4. Lowered Carbon Footprint:

    • By transporting more items in a single 45ft container prices, the 45-foot container assists decrease the total carbon footprint of a shipment, aligning with sustainability goals.

Drawbacks of Using 45ft Containers

  1. Minimal Availability:

    • 45-foot containers are not as commonly available as 20-foot or 40-foot containers, which can make them more difficult to protect for particular routes.
  2. Increased Handling Costs:

    • The larger size of the 45-foot container may need specialized handling devices, potentially increasing costs at ports and terminals.
  3. Constraints on Routes:

    • Some shipping paths and inland transport systems might have constraints on making use of 45-foot containers, restricting their applicability.
